What Are Precision Micro-groove Metal Machining Components?

Precision micro-groove metal machining components refer to metal parts manufactured with micron-level grooves or channels on their surfaces. These grooves are not decorative; they are engineered features designed to control fluid flow, reduce friction, improve heat dissipation, or enhance mechanical engagement.

Why Are Micro-groove Structures So Important?

Micro-groove structures significantly influence the functional performance of a component. Even slight deviations can affect sealing, lubrication, or thermal transfer. This is why precision machining is essential.

Main Functions

  • Fluid control: Guides liquids or gases in microfluidic and hydraulic systems

  • Heat dissipation: Increases surface area for thermal management

  • Friction reduction: Enhances lubrication retention

  • Structural performance: Improves bonding or positioning accuracy

Which Materials Are Commonly Used?

Material Type Advantages Typical Uses
Stainless Steel Corrosion-resistant, strong Medical, food-grade parts
Aluminum Alloy Lightweight, good machinability Electronics, heat sinks
Copper & Brass Excellent conductivity Thermal & electrical parts
Titanium Alloy High strength-to-weight ratio Aerospace, medical implants
